Amphibious Assault Vehicle

Abstract

The Assault Amphibious Vehicle (AAV) program provides life-cycle support to ensure cost-effective combat readiness for the AAV Family of Vehicles (FOV). This is accomplished through engineering changes resulting from continuous review of sub-systems to maintain system supportability, safety, reduce total ownership costs, improve fleet readiness, address obsolescence issues, and improve vehicle performance. The Recovery variant will provide recovery support for the Amphibious Combat Vehicle (ACV) until an ACV Recovery variant is fielded. In accordance with CMC Force Design, the order and testing of preplanned product improvements for the AAV program has come to an end; the program will continue to support the fleet of AAVs for emerging issues pertaining to design/redesign of parts and components for obsolescence, supportability, and safety issues through system retirement of the AAVP7s and AAVC7s at the end of FY 2026 and the AAVR7s at the end of FY 2029.
